It will hide a file/folder.Īttrib -h : This will remove hidden attributes from a file to make files/folders visible to everyone. ![]() We will use the attrib command to hide or show files or folders in Windows.Īttrib: Using the attrib command in Windows, we can change file attributes (i.e., read-only, system and hidden flag).Īttrib +h : This will set hidden attributes to active.
